Output 6528843550af60160fa6fef6637acc03b8cd151cdad0bd24e05faf0b6fd64ed3:6

value
95874677
script pubkey
OP_HASH160 OP_PUSHBYTES_20 eb2342b2c346b92958052298ccb2061c694fc7fc OP_EQUAL
address
MVLTGTNxfhT3YY4n8NNXGEM2Fmq5Anqepd
transaction
6528843550af60160fa6fef6637acc03b8cd151cdad0bd24e05faf0b6fd64ed3
spent
true